Originally Posted by wabigoon
I don't see much rock. It must get rockier east, and north of you?
How far did they haul the gravel?


The farm field directly .... surrounding our 10 acre home place is quite rocky for farm land. rocks ranging from apple size to... watermelon size I suppose.

Our ground is a layer (8" to 12") of black dirt over clay. We stripped that black layer off and started filling with class 5 from the clay. Looking to build a lift of about 10" above grave for the shop slab, then pour the 5" slab (with thickened edge) on that lift.

This particular gravel came about 11 miles. We had to go with the closest pit that had some class 5 processed in a pile. We have closer pits but they don't have decent material put up yet. Our construction season is off to a late start due to the winter that wouldn't quit.
